Neighbourhood highlights

The summer months are busy but come wintertime it is quiet and tranquil.

During the summer activites include the beach, golf course, marina (for watercraft rentals, boatslips and mooring), great fishing, interpretive walking trails and additional activities at the Park Store.

Winter brings 170km of signed and groomed snowmobile trails, cross country ski trails, a sledding hill, ice fishing and a skating rink.

Steiestol Lake, Marean Lake, Barrier Lake and Barrier Ford Lake are all within driving distance.

The cabin is located in Zone 48 - the area is known for its moose, deer, elk, geese and bear.
